Output 24977216f719299a12301a53bbf3c32e0b3b92c52e08996b567225c5de1258df:2

value
330
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 18b809538d2a535960ba90e348398a6ebb343a1ef5080045f64f09a3bf4cec44
address
tb1przuqj5ud9ff4jc96jr35swv2d6angws775yqq30kfuy6806va3zqzwv3fv
transaction
24977216f719299a12301a53bbf3c32e0b3b92c52e08996b567225c5de1258df
confirmations
31349
spent
true